FISCAL IMPACT: There is no fiscal impact as all three Creative Signals wraps will be funded by the Tustin Community Foundation and donated to the City of Tustin as gifted public art. CORRELATION TO THE STRATEGIC PLAN: This public art project is in accordance with Goal A of the Tustin Strategic Plan to enhance the vibrancy and quality of life in all neighborhoods and areas of the community. BACKGROUND AND DISCUSSION: In September 2020, City Council approved the Creative Signals Public Art Program created by the Public Art Commission as an opportunity for public art to be gifted to the City of Tustin in the form of vinyl wraps installed on city -owned traffic signal cabinets located at lighted intersections. Developed in accordance with the Public Art Policy, the program is open to local businesses, non-profit organizations, or individuals wanting to donate a public art piece. The design features the history of banking in Tustin. I've incorporated the two versions of the First National Bank of Tustin in the original Richardson Romanesque style of 1888 and the changes to the building made in the 1950s. The right side of the box depicts historical buildings we still enjoy seeing today such as the Steven's House and the old Dr. Sheldon's office. I've also included the statue bust of founder Columbus Tustin that is seen in Old Town. The back of the box features the grand Tustin Hotel as well as the horse car that was utilized on Main Street. For the small attached box, I've depicted agricultural roots through the Sunkist California .fruit growers exchange building, hills of crops, apricots, and oranges.
